Sometimes I am struggling to get out the door when suddenly I realize that my wallet is nowhere to be found. I search the house checking every conceivable nook and cranny till finally I discover the secret location. Breathing a huge sigh of relief I delightedly head out the door.
In the Bible Jesus tells us of just such a story.
Luke 15:8 Or suppose a woman has ten silver coins and loses one. Doesn’t she light a lamp, sweep the house and search carefully until she finds it? And when she finds it she calls her friends and neighbors together and says, “Rejoice with me: I have found my lost coin. In the same way I tell you there is rejoicing in the presence of the angels of God over one sinner who repents.
Some of God’s people are wandering far away from home but some of us are lost right inside God’s house. We simply have fallen between the cracks. God gets some one out of bed and sends them with a strong light to find us. The good news is that no matter where we are lost, that God still places eternal vaue on our hearts. He comes looking for us because we belong to him. He has no greater joy than to find us when we are lost in His house.
